r/nature Engagement Analysis

r/nature shows moderate engagement relative to its size, with an average of 86.8 upvotes per post across its 226,409 members. The community is primarily content-consumption focused, with a comment-to-upvote ratio of 0.03. To reach the Hot section of r/nature, posts typically need at least 3 upvotes, reflecting the community's activity level.

Posts on r/nature receive an average of 3.0 comments, indicating a community that primarily engages through upvoting content. Posts tend to be appreciated more through voting than through discussion in the comments.

r/nature Posting Patterns Analysis

Based on an analysis of 19 top posts from the past week, Friday is the most active day with 4 posts reaching the top, while Tuesday sees the least activity with 1 posts. Weekend activity tends to outpace weekdays, suggesting a more leisure-oriented community.

The peak posting hours are around 10am UTC (3 posts), 9am UTC (3 posts), and 9pm UTC (2 posts). The quietest hours are 2pm UTC, 8pm UTC, and 5am UTC, with only 1-1 posts each reaching the top during these times.

Weekly breakdown: Monday (3), Tuesday (1), Wednesday (2), Thursday (3), Friday (4), Saturday (4), Sunday (2) posts reaching the top.

r/nature Growth Analysis

r/nature currently has 226,409 subscribers. Over the past 30 days, the community has grown by 1,619 members (0.72%), averaging 54 new subscribers per day. This growth rate places r/nature in the top 5% of all tracked subreddits.

Over the past 90 days, r/nature has gained 4,722 subscribers (2.13%). Since tracking began 643 days ago, the community has added 39,339 total subscribers.
